Introduction
Age regression is when someone mentally shifts into a younger state of mind. This can be a voluntary or involuntary experience, and it's often used as a coping mechanism for things like stress, trauma, or mental health struggles. When someone regresses, they may act, think, or feel like a child, toddler, or baby.
It’s non-sexual and should always be SFW.
People might use comfort items like stuffies, pacis, cartoons, or soft blankets.
It helps some people feel safe, comforted, and emotionally secure.
Age dreaming (sometimes called age wanting in certain contexts) is when someone daydreams or fantasizes about being a different age, but without actually regressing. It’s more of a creative, fun, or identity-based experience, and isn’t always tied to coping or mental health.
It can be like imagining yourself as a kid, teen, or even a different age entirely.
It’s often more about aesthetic, comfort, or self-expression.
Unlike regression, people in an age dream state usually stay aware of their current age and don’t mentally shift.
Why Might Someone Regress?
To escape overwhelming emotions like anxiety, depression, or stress.
As a way to feel safe during or after trauma or flashbacks.
To manage dissociation or emotional shutdowns.
Many autistic and ADHD individuals naturally regress when overstimulated, under pressure, or seeking comfort.
Regression can help with emotional regulation or sensory overwhelm.
It brings back the warm, safe feeling of being cared for or protected.
Helps with inner healing, especially for unmet childhood needs.
Some regress to recreate a childhood they never had.
Regression can be part of reconnecting with your inner child.
It allows people to explore past emotions in a safe, nurturing way.
Sometimes encouraged in therapy for healing purposes.
Some people regress because it’s cozy and fun!
Playing with toys, watching cartoons, or cuddling stuffies brings joy and relaxation—no deep reason needed.
Voluntary vs Involuntary?
Voluntary regression is when someone chooses to enter a younger headspace on purpose.
You decide when, where, and how to regress.
You might use triggers like cartoons, stuffies, or soft music.
It's usually done for comfort, self-care, or fun.
You stay aware of your current age even if you’re acting younger.
Involuntary regression happens without trying or planning it—it just happens, usually in response to emotional or mental triggers.
Can be caused by trauma, stress, overstimulation, or flashbacks.
You might suddenly feel younger, helpless, or confused.
It’s often harder to control or snap out of.
Sometimes people don’t realize they’ve regressed until afterward.
